Day 3: Gorilla trek in Volcanoes National park
Gorilla Trekking: Have a light breakfast and grab your packed lunches and set out to the park headquarters at 7 am to get the morning brief before your trek on what to expect, the do’s and don’ts and also get a chance to book your porter and all the hiking gear you may need. Set out into the forest in search of the gorillas. Trek with the rangers for about 2 to 7 hours according to the location of the gorillas. Once you meet these endangered animals, you will be allowed 1 hour to enjoy their presence and it is in this magical hour that you get to take photos and study the lifestyles of the mountain gorillas in their families as they go about their daily routines.
